Transaction 74285051c250a38340c91ac85d4caa0aa363650b02c464882f62c76e5d670f10
1 Input
1 Output
-
74285051c250a38340c91ac85d4caa0aa363650b02c464882f62c76e5d670f10:0
- value
- 5323
- script pubkey
- OP_0 OP_PUSHBYTES_32 cbcdcaed2e066e29713fa7a76603fa1895bbddd25e6f759a88730f61e0418cfa
- address
- bc1qe0xu4mfwqehzjufl57nkvql6rz2mhhwjtehhtx5gwv8krczp3naq9xf0fz